Cops have issued a warning ahead of the 'biggest marches of COP26' that will see protesters descend on Glasgow streets. Around 8,000 people are set to take part in a climate strike for Youth and Public Empowerment Day on Friday, November 5.
Greta Thunberg has confirmed she will also be taking part in the event, which has been organised by Fridays for Future Scotland.
The march will leave Kelvingrove Park at 11.30am and make its way to George Square via Kelvin Way, Sauchiehall Street, Kelvingrove Street, Argyle Street, St.
